Sakura, flutterSazan Ōrusutāzu


The announcement commercial for the Southern All Stars feature streaming on U-NEXT uses “Sakura, Hirari.” It’s a digital-only single released in January 2025.
The lyrics are said to sing of the feelings of earthquake victims, and while they convey pain and sorrow, they also evoke a sense of strength and hope to move forward again.
Its beautiful, warm, spring-like imagery is also captivating, making it a heartwarming song.
Letter to YouSuga Shikao
Suga Shikao’s songs, which convey deep empathy and gratitude, resonate profoundly with listeners.
This piece was written specifically for RebaWell’s commercial, “Turning the Days Up to Today Into Strength.” Its lyrics encourage us to “try using the courage within our hearts for someone else,” perhaps giving us a nudge to be kinder to others.
Released digitally in June 2024, the song is also included on the album Acoustic Soul 2014–2024.
Suga Shikao’s beautifully emotional vocals carry the message straight to the depths of the listener’s heart.

Anthem of CounterattackRyukku to soine gohan

This is a commercial promoting THINK Blood Donation, a Japanese Red Cross initiative encouraging people to consider donating blood.
It portrays different ways people relate to blood donation, such as a woman who bravely donated for the first time and a busy man who hasn’t been able to donate recently.
The song used is ‘Hangekiteki Sanka’ by Ryuku to Soinnegohan, and its light, upbeat band sound enhances the positive image of blood donation.

In the Great Sky and on the Vast EarthMatsuyama Chiharu

Set against the majestic nature of Hokkaido, this gem of a masterpiece sings of a powerful way of life.
Its lyrics, which stress the importance of continuing to look forward even while facing the setbacks and hardships everyone experiences at least once, are filled with the unique depth of insight and warmth characteristic of Chiharu Matsuyama.
Especially in moments when your heart feels like it might break, the song embodies the will to seize happiness with your own hands, gently giving listeners a reassuring push forward.
Included on the June 1977 album “Kimi no Tame ni Tsukutta Uta” (A Song Made for You), it was later featured as an insert song in the Fuji TV drama “The Ugly Duckling” and used in a Snow Brand Milk Products commercial.
This is a song to hear when you stand at a crossroads in life or are about to take a new step.
Matsuyama’s clear, pure voice will surely kindle a light of courage and hope in your heart.
lightKotone


Tohoku Electric Power’s summer energy-saving campaign “Thinking of Someone, Thinking of Tomorrow” encourages effortless power conservation for the sake of those who need our limited energy.
A series of scenes captures unassuming, everyday moments as they unfold.
The commercial is brought to life by “Light,” sung by Kotone, whose clear, straight-to-the-heart vocals help the message reach many people.
dearestFukuyama Masaharu

This is a ballad about parting with someone precious.
Released under KOH+, the duo of Masaharu Fukuyama and Kou Shibasaki, it was later self-covered by Fukuyama.
The song portrays a pure and heartrending love in which one sacrifices oneself to protect a beloved.
Released in October 2008, it gained attention as the theme song for the film “The Devotion of Suspect X.” It was also used in a commercial for Toshiba’s REGZA LCD TVs.
This is a recommended track for those grieving the loss of someone dear or those who wish to give everything for the one they love.
